OpenSea is the gateway to web3’s next chapter—where NFTs, fungible tokens, and emerging digital assets converge to create open, user-owned economies. As a foundational player in the crypto space, we’re building infrastructure that supports millions of users and sets new standards for how people discover and exchange digital value.

Our team is small but mighty: hands-on, fast-moving, and deeply committed to shipping meaningful work. We're remote-first by design, AI-empowered by default, and guided by values that prioritize ownership, trust, and progress. At OpenSea, you’ll be challenged to grow fast while being supported by a talent-dense team shaping the future of crypto.

We're looking for a Staff Android Engineer to join OpenSea to shape the mobile experience for millions of users discovering and trading digital assets. Mobile is critical to to our next phase of growth, and this role will level up our investment & expertise in delivering world-class Android experiences.

You will own Android development end-to-end: from architecture and feature development to performance optimization and AI-assisted tooling, building the mobile gateway that brings users onchain.

Responsibilities

  • Develop and maintain high-quality, performant Android applications from the ground up using modern Kotlin and Jetpack Compose

  • Collaborate closely with product, design, and engineering teams to build seamless, user-friendly mobile experiences

  • Take ownership of features from conception through deployment

  • Contribute to the architecture and evolution of the mobile codebase, including Kotlin Multiplatform components where applicable

  • Integrate with GraphQL APIs and implement real-time data updates to deliver dynamic and responsive user interfaces

  • Advocate for and adopt AI-assisted development tools to accelerate productivity and improve code quality

  • Participate in code reviews, mentoring, and knowledge sharing to elevate the overall mobile engineering practice

  • Help shape the future direction of OpenSea's mobile platform by providing technical leadership and innovative solutions

Desired Experience

  • Expert-level proficiency in modern Android development practices

  • Experience with Kotlin Multiplatform and Jetpack Compose is a significant plus, though not a strict requirement

  • Solid understanding of GraphQL and Apollo for networking within mobile applications

  • Demonstrated ability to build and maintain high-quality, performant, and scalable Android apps from from scratch

  • Hands-on experience with real-time data updates and complex UI interactions

  • Proven track record of adopting and leveraging AI tools to accelerate development productivity

  • Comfortable working in a fast-paced, collaborative environment with a focus on shipping polished features

  • Prior experience in fintech or crypto-related products preferred

  • High ownership mentality

The base salary for this full-time position in the United States, spanning multiple internal levels depending on qualifications, ranges between $180,000 to $270,000 plus benefits & equity. Compensation for internationally based candidates will vary to reflect local market conditions.

Benefits & Perks

🏥 Health Benefits: We cover 100% Dental/Vision/Medical for employees and 90% for dependents

🌴 Flexible Time Off Policy: Our flexible time off policy is aimed at letting our employees take as much time off as they'd like to refresh so long as it doesn't interfere with their ability to meet their goals and contribute effectively to company velocity

👶 Parental Leave: 16 Weeks of Paid Parental Bonding & up to 8 additional weeks for the birthing parent

💛 Mental Health: We offer access to Spring Health, covering 8 therapy & 8 coaching sessions per year

📅 11 Company Holidays

🏦 Fidelity 401K Plan

📱 Internet/Mobile Reimbursement Plan

🧘 Reimbursement or Monthly Snack Delivery

✈ Company & Team retreats to get together for fun and collaboration

☕ Team Member Co-Working and Gathering Expense

🖥 MacBook Pro & WFH Stipend to make sure you are set up for success

🌯 Weekly $50 Uber Eats credit

How much do crypto jobs pay?

The salaries for cryptocurrency jobs vary widely depending on the specific role, industry, location, experience, and other factors

However, in general, cryptocurrency jobs tend to pay relatively well compared to other industries

Here are some examples of average salaries for popular cryptocurrency jobs:

  1. Blockchain Developer: The average salary for a blockchain developer in the US is around $105,000 per year, with salaries ranging from $60,000 to $180,000 per year.
  2. Cryptocurrency Analyst: The average salary for a cryptocurrency analyst in the US is around $85,000 per year, with salaries ranging from $50,000 to $135,000 per year.
  3. Cryptocurrency Trader: The average salary for a cryptocurrency trader in the US is around $95,000 per year, with salaries ranging from $40,000 to $180,000 per year.
  4. Marketing and PR Manager: The average salary for a marketing and PR manager in the US is around $77,000 per year, with salaries ranging from $43,000 to $128,000 per year.
  5. Crypto Lawyer: The average salary for a crypto lawyer in the US is around $120,000 per year, with salaries ranging from $70,000 to $200,000 per year.

Is crypto jobs legit?

Yes, cryptocurrency jobs are generally legitimate, and the industry has created many job opportunities over the years

As the cryptocurrency industry has grown, it has attracted a significant number of legitimate businesses and organizations that require talented individuals to work in various roles, such as blockchain development, cryptocurrency analysis, trading, marketing, public relations, law, and compliance, among others

However, as with any industry, there are also fraudulent job postings and scams that try to take advantage of people looking for work

It is essential to be cautious and thoroughly research any company or job opportunity before applying or accepting a position

You should always verify that the job posting is from a legitimate company and never provide sensitive personal or financial information without ensuring that the opportunity is genuine

To avoid scams, you can do the following:

  1. Research the company before applying for a job or accepting a job offer. Check the company's website, social media, and reviews to ensure that it is legitimate.
  2. Verify the job posting and contact information. Ensure that the email, phone number, or website listed in the job posting is valid.
  3. Don't pay for a job or training. A legitimate company will not ask you to pay for a job or training.
  4. Be wary of job offers that sound too good to be true. If a job offer promises a high salary or unrealistic benefits, it could be a scam.

What careers are there in crypto?

The market of cryptocurrency jobs has grown rapidly in recent years, creating a wide range of career opportunities in various sectors

Here are some of the careers in crypto that you can explore:

  1. Blockchain Consultant: Consultants offer advice to businesses and organizations that are exploring the implementation of blockchain technology. They help with strategic planning, implementation, and optimization.
  2. Blockchain Developer: Developers are responsible for creating and maintaining blockchain-based applications and smart contracts. They need to have experience in coding languages like Solidity, C++, and Python.
  3. Crypto Compliance Officer: These professionals ensure that businesses operating in the crypto industry comply with relevant laws and regulations.
  4. Crypto Journalist: A journalist who specializes in reporting on cryptocurrencies and the blockchain industry. They write news articles, feature stories, and analysis.
  5. Crypto Lawyer: Lawyers who specialize in the crypto industry help navigate complex regulatory and legal frameworks.
  6. Cryptocurrency Analyst: An analyst researches and analyzes cryptocurrencies and the market trends. They provide insights on trading, investments, and risk management.
  7. Cryptocurrency Educator: Educators help individuals and businesses understand the concepts and technicalities of cryptocurrencies and the blockchain technology.
  8. Cryptocurrency Trader: Traders buy and sell cryptocurrencies on exchanges, making profits by predicting market movements.
  9. Marketing and PR Manager: These professionals are responsible for promoting crypto projects, managing the brand's online presence, and building community engagement.

Can you make a career out of cryptocurrency?

Yes, it is possible to make a career out of cryptocurrency

The cryptocurrency industry has grown rapidly in recent years, and there are now many job opportunities available in various sectors related to blockchain and digital currencies

Some of the most common career paths in cryptocurrency include blockchain development, cryptocurrency trading, cryptocurrency analysis, marketing and public relations, and cryptocurrency journalism

There are also roles in cryptocurrency consulting, law, and compliance, among others

To pursue a career in cryptocurrency, it is important to have a strong understanding of the technology and how it works

This may require education or training in computer science, economics, or finance, depending on the specific career path you choose

Additionally, keeping up with the latest developments in the industry is crucial to stay competitive and relevant

As with any career, success in the cryptocurrency industry also requires a strong work ethic, dedication, and a willingness to continuously learn and adapt to new developments

While the industry is still relatively new and rapidly evolving, it has the potential to offer exciting and rewarding career opportunities for those who are passionate about the technology and willing to put in the effort to succeed.
